Ampere's Law is a relation among cause and effect. When Ampere's law is write in the form below on which side of the equation is the cause and on which side of the equation is the effect?
Answer:
The current on the right hand side of the equation affects the magnetic field inside the integral on the left side of the equation to exist at those points on the Amperian loop on which the integration is carried out.
